Página 1 de 1

[RESUELTO] Samba 4.13.z y 4.14.z en EL7/Centos7

Publicado: 8 de junio de 2021 - 17:02
por ElCoyote
Hola,

antes que nada, gracias por sus paquetes RPM, que incluyen su código fuente.

Tras un problema con mis compilaciones 4.14.5 para EL7, me di cuenta de que probablemente había un problema irresoluble con gnutls en RHEL7 (7.9) y Samba 4.13.z/4.14.z.
Dado que ustedes (Tranquil IT) aparentemente llegaron a las mismas conclusiones, me gustaría saber si tienen más detalles sobre el problema.

Al revisar http://samba.tranquil.it/centos7/ y http://samba.tranquil.it/centos8, veo que dejaron de producir paquetes RPM para EL7 después de Samba 4.12.z; debería haber revisado sus repositorios antes. :) (Produje una serie completa de paquetes RPM para EL7 4.13.z sin probarlos; probablemente todos estén defectuosos).

Si tienes alguna información para que al menos pueda saber en retrospectiva qué pasó con gnutls en EL7 y Samba 4.13+...

Es solo por curiosidad, ahora tengo LEAPP en mis cadenas de compilación en EL8.4.

Gracias,

Vincent

Re: Samba 4.13.z y 4.14.z en EL7/Centos7

Publicado: 8 de junio de 2021 - 19:15
por dcardon
Hola,
empezaban a haber demasiados paquetes para adaptar a versiones anteriores para que funcionara correctamente. Y confieso que no recuerdo exactamente cuándo nos rendimos... Además, el cambio a EL8 simplifica enormemente la compatibilidad con los paquetes upstream de Fedora y facilitó mucho el proceso de adaptación.
Saludos,
Denis

Re: Samba 4.13.z y 4.14.z en EL7/Centos7

Publicado: 8 de junio de 2021 - 20:46
por ElCoyote
Hola Denis,
me da la impresión de que tuviste que tirar la toalla antes de la versión 4.13.z. (Yo también debería haberlo hecho...).
Acabo de hacer lo mismo...
Curiosamente, para compilar en RHEL8 pero sin EPEL, necesité bastantes paquetes.
Compararé nuestros archivos .specs para ver en qué punto estamos.
Gracias,
Vincent.

Re: Samba 4.13.z y 4.14.z en EL7/Centos7

Publicado: 15 de junio de 2021 - 12:19
por dcardon
Activamos EPEL por defecto para nuestras compilaciones EL7 y EL8, por lo que no hemos tenido problemas con paquetes faltantes. Empezamos con los archivos .spec de Fedora en lugar de actualizar los de CentOS 7, ya que muchas cosas son más sencillas con versiones actualizadas de los paquetes.